What is the Menstrual Cycle?

The menstrual cycle is the monthly series of changes that occur in the female reproductive system. It is controlled by hormones and consists of three phases: the follicular phase, ovulation, and the luteal phase. The average length of a menstrual cycle is 28 days, but it can vary from person to person.

The follicular phase begins on the first day of your period and lasts for about two weeks. During this phase, the pituitary gland in the brain releases follicle-stimulating hormone (FSH), which helps the ovaries produce follicles. These follicles contain eggs, and as they grow, they release estrogen. The rise in estrogen thickens the uterine lining, preparing it for a potential pregnancy.

Around day 14 of the cycle, the ovulation phase begins. This is when the ovary releases a mature egg into the fallopian tube. The egg can survive for 12-24 hours, waiting for a sperm to fertilize it. If the egg is not fertilized, it disintegrates, and the uterine lining sheds, leading to menstruation.

The final phase of the menstrual cycle is the luteal phase, which lasts for about two weeks. After ovulation, the empty follicle transforms into the corpus luteum, which releases progesterone. This hormone helps maintain the uterine lining and prepares it for implantation if fertilization occurs. If fertilization does not occur, the corpus luteum disintegrates, and the cycle begins again.

The Role of the Menstrual Cycle in Conception

The menstrual cycle is essential for conception as it prepares the body for pregnancy. Without the hormonal changes and the thickening of the uterine lining, a fertilized egg would not be able to implant and develop into a healthy pregnancy.

During the follicular phase, the body produces estrogen, which helps the uterine lining thicken. This thick lining provides a nourishing environment for the fertilized egg to implant and develop. Additionally, the follicle-stimulating hormone helps stimulate the production of cervical mucus, which helps sperm reach the egg.

The rise in estrogen also triggers the release of luteinizing hormone (LH), which causes the ovary to release a mature egg. This process is known as ovulation and is the most fertile time of the menstrual cycle. If a sperm successfully fertilizes the egg, it travels through the fallopian tube and implants in the thickened uterine lining.

The luteal phase is also crucial for conception as it maintains the uterine lining and prepares it for implantation. The corpus luteum, which is formed from the empty follicle, produces progesterone, which helps thicken the uterine lining even further. This hormone also helps relax the muscles in the uterus, preventing contractions that could interfere with implantation.

Factors Affecting the Menstrual Cycle

The menstrual cycle is a delicate and complex process, and various factors can affect it. These factors can range from lifestyle choices to underlying medical conditions. Some common factors that can affect the menstrual cycle include:

1. Stress: High levels of stress can disrupt the delicate hormonal balance in the body, leading to irregular periods or even a complete absence of periods.

2. Diet and exercise: A balanced diet and regular exercise can help regulate the menstrual cycle. On the other hand, excessive exercise or a restrictive diet can lead to hormonal imbalances and irregular periods.

3. Polycystic ovary syndrome (PCOS): This is a hormonal disorder that affects the menstrual cycle. Women with PCOS often have irregular periods or may not ovulate at all.

4. Thyroid disorders: The thyroid gland produces hormones that regulate the body’s metabolism. When these hormones are imbalanced, it can affect the menstrual cycle.

5. Age: As women get older, their menstrual cycles may become shorter or longer, and ovulation may not occur as regularly.

It is essential to pay attention to any changes in your menstrual cycle and discuss them with your doctor if needed. Understanding the factors that can affect your cycle can help you maintain a healthy and regular menstrual cycle, which is crucial for conception.
